当前位置:首页
> CSS
话题: CSS 共有 22 篇相关文章
CSS实现下拉菜单的多种方法
在CSS中实现下拉菜单有多种方法,以下是一些常见的方法:
1. 使用<ul>和<li>元素结合CSS
这是最基本的下拉菜单实现方式,通过嵌套列表来创建子菜单。
HTML结构:
<nav>
<ul>
<li><a href="#">菜单1</a></li>
<li>
<a href="#">菜单2</a>
CSS利用过渡效果制作滑动门的技巧
要使用CSS制作滑动门的效果,可以使用CSS过渡(transitions)和CSS变换(transforms)来实现。以下是一个简单的滑动门效果的示例:
创建一个HTML文件,添加一个包含按钮和滑动门内容的容器: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=devic
CSS制作阴影效果的简单方法
CSS制作阴影效果的简单方法:轻松提升网页视觉效果
在现代网页设计中,阴影效果是一种常用的视觉元素,可以增强元素的立体感和视觉吸引力。本文将为您介绍几种简单易用的CSS方法,帮助您轻松实现阴影效果,提升网页的整体视觉效果。
一、引言
阴影效果在网页设计中的重要性不言而喻,它能够使网页元素更加生动、立体。通过CSS添加阴影,不仅可以提升网页的美观度,还能提高用户体验。下面我们就来探讨几种CSS制作阴影效果的简单方法。
二、CSS阴影基本语法
在CSS中,阴影效果主要通过box-shadow属
CSS制作 CSS卡片效果的简单方法
要创建一个简单的CSS卡片效果,你可以遵循以下步骤:
在HTML文件中创建一个<div>元素,并为其添加一个类名,例如card。
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
&
CSS制作旋转效果的简单方法
要使用CSS制作旋转效果,您可以使用CSS的transform属性和rotate()函数。以下是一个简单的例子:
创建一个HTML文件,并在其中添加一个元素,例如一个<div>,并为其分配一个类名,如rotating-box: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content
CSS利用 CSS变量实现样式复用的方法
CSS 变量(也称为自定义属性)是一种在样式表中存储值的方法,可以在整个样式表中复用这些值。使用 CSS 变量可以让你更轻松地维护和更新样式,因为你只需要在一个地方更改值,然后它会自动应用到所有使用该变量的地方。
要使用 CSS 变量实现样式复用,你需要遵循以下步骤:
定义 CSS 变量:在样式表的根元素(通常是 :root 选择器)中定义变量。变量名称以两个短横线(--)开头,后跟变量名,然后是变量值。例如:
:root {
--primary-color: #ff6347;
--
CSS实现固定导航栏的技巧
深入解析CSS实现固定导航栏的技巧
导语:在网页设计中,固定导航栏可以为用户提供更好的浏览体验。本文将详细介绍如何使用CSS实现固定导航栏,并分享一些实用的技巧。
一、CSS固定导航栏的基本原理
CSS固定导航栏主要是通过使用position属性实现的。position属性定义了元素的定位方式,包括static、relative、absolute、fixed和sticky等。其中,fixed定位方式可以将元素固定在浏览器窗口的某个位置,即使页面滚动,元素也不会移动。
二、固定导航栏的HTML结
CSS制作 CSS动画的简单步骤
CSS动画制作的四个简单步骤
CSS动画可以为您的网页增添生动的视觉效果,吸引访问者的注意力并提高用户体验。遵循以下四个简单步骤,您可以在短时间内创建出令人印象深刻的CSS动画。
第一步:构建HTML结构
您需要创建一个基本的HTML结构。以下是一个简单的示例:
<!DOCTYPE html>
<html>
<head>
<title>CSS动画制作教程</title>
<link rel="styleshee
CSS制作圆形进度条的简单方法
CSS制作圆形进度条的简单方法
随着网页设计的不断进步和发展,用户界面(UI)的元素也在不断创新和改变。圆形进度条作为一种现代和富有吸引力的界面元素,已被广泛应用于各种网站和应用中。令人高兴的是,使用纯CSS即可轻松实现圆形进度条,无需借助任何JavaScript库或框架。
本文将介绍如何使用CSS制作圆形进度条,并解释相关的技术和概念,以确保您设计的进度条既美观又实用。
圆形进度条的基础结构
我们需要创建一个基本的HTML结构,其中包含一个用于显示圆形进度条的容器元素。
<!DOCT
CSS制作 CSS过渡效果的进阶技巧
CSS过渡效果的进阶技巧:打造流畅动态网页
本文将深入探讨CSS过渡效果的进阶技巧,帮助您打造流畅的动态网页。我们将涵盖多个方面,包括过渡属性、过渡函数、多属性过渡、过渡动画链以及性能优化和可访问性考虑。通过这些技巧,您将能够创造出令人印象深刻的过渡效果,提升用户体验。
一、过渡属性与过渡函数
要实现过渡效果,首先需要使用CSS的transition属性。该属性允许您指定要过渡的CSS属性、过渡时间、过渡延迟和过渡函数。过渡函数决定了过渡的运动模式,包括linear、ease、ease-in